Transaction 73771d52fa723ba46cf150eb2f5cc788d0fc00a3f4018f9a5b94fd82fba97050
3 Input
2 Outputs
- 73771d52fa723ba46cf150eb2f5cc788d0fc00a3f4018f9a5b94fd82fba97050:0
- 73771d52fa723ba46cf150eb2f5cc788d0fc00a3f4018f9a5b94fd82fba97050:1
value 1107028
address 14WvJtg2DREzwU9EuKqaf3thf5f8BL6Qdk
value 10000000
address 1FJMHQfVmpqCXuiHLp4S3CbRcH2bgD6Nzs